Output e5f073f42a83de9f68fd521618862643d494b94dba9054d36394697aed7e6fac:20

value
156216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4bae5a7b665d582feb11e14b360daf8b79dfb8 OP_EQUAL
address
3QscDgUkrEh7ULoPpqyPfUwHYCccckhc8Q
transaction
e5f073f42a83de9f68fd521618862643d494b94dba9054d36394697aed7e6fac